Abstract:
A latch assembly connected to the drive unit of a bi-fold door for retaining the bi-fold door secure to a building has elongated straps attached to rotatable latch drums mounted on the outer ends of the drive shaft of the drive unit. Lift drums powered by a motor driven gearbox raise and lower the bi-fold door. Latch assemblies having springs attached to the straps maintain tension on the straps during the opening and closing of the bi-fold door.
Abstract:
An automated window mechanism has a motor that moves a sliding window along a frame to open and close the window. A position sensor, such as an encoder, monitors a position of the sliding window relative to the frame. The automated window mechanism can receive an instruction to calibrate to the frame by disengaging the motor while the position sensor remains engaged. The user then manually moves the sliding window between two end points and then reengages the motor. The position sensor records the end points, and then the automated window mechanism uses the end points as limits of movement for the sliding window.
Abstract:
A novel electric door opener for a garage, or equivalent structure, which uses a rail fixed at one end to a drive assembly and the other end to a mounting support, in which the drive assembly is mounted on the wall over the garage doorway with a pivotable mount, rather than the uniform practice wherein the drive assembly is suspended from the garage ceiling, thus significantly enhancing safety during installation and over the lifetime of the unit. In addition, the means whereby prior art rail type garage door openers, including their drive assemblies and overall mounting methods, are redesigned to reduce the invention to practice. The simplification of mounting hardware and process with this design makes it much easier and safer to install, remove, and replace an assembled rail type garage door opener, using only three removable pins.
Abstract:
A drive unit for a door includes a guiding device comprising guide rail and a guide element extending in a movement direction of the door. A drive device arranged inside a carriage moves back and forth along the guide rail and is engaged in the guide element. The drive unit is supplied with power via the guide rail and the guide element. Electrical plug connectors are provided on an external power source for the electrical connection of the guide element and the guide rail.
Abstract:
A system includes a rechargeable battery backup for a barrier movement operator. A barrier movement operator controls the movement of a moveable barrier. The barrier movement operator has a head unit to command the moveable barrier to perform moveable barrier functions. The head unit is supplied power by a power source. A battery charging station is in electrical communication with at least one rechargeable battery and in electrical communication with the head unit to supply power to the at least one rechargeable battery. Circuitry is electrically connected to the battery charging station to supply power from the at least one rechargeable battery to the head unit. The system also includes electrically powered equipment comprising an apparatus for receiving the at least one rechargeable battery. The electrically powered equipment is adapted to be powered by the at least one rechargeable battery to perform a predetermined function.
Abstract:
The sun shade operation device 100 of the present invention includes a drive unit M; at least one shaft 1 directly or indirectly transmitted with a rotary torque generated by the drive unit M; a plurality of gears 2 integrally rotating with the shaft 1 with the one shaft 1 as center of rotation; a plurality of control cables 41, 42, 43 for engaging with the gears 2 and moving in a longitudinal direction with the rotational movement of the gears 2; and an accommodation body for accommodating one end of the shaft 1 and the plurality of gears 2, and through which the plurality of control cables pass. Furthermore, the accommodation body has a member 32 formed with a space for passing axially adjacent control cables interposed between a pair of sandwiching members 31, 33.
Abstract:
A motorized operator for moving a barrier, such as an upward acting garage door, between open and closed positions includes a support mounted adjacent one of a pair of barrier guide tracks or along a barrier counterbalance shaft and a drive mechanism mounted on the support and engaged with an elongated flexible member, such as a chain, cable or cog belt. A cog belt, for example, is connected to a drawbar connected to the barrier at one end and the belt is either connected directly to the barrier at the opposite end or to a storage reel supported for rotation on and with a shaft of a barrier counterbalance mechanism. The storage reel may include a spiral groove and be supported on the counterbalance shaft for axial translation to receive and dereel the belt as the barrier is moved between open and closed positions. One or more belt tensioning pulleys may be mounted on the support.
Abstract:
This sliding sash drive assembly includes a rack gear for the sash and a drive unit adapted to be mounted on the window frame and having a driven spur gear. An L-shaped engagement lever is mounted at its vertex on the housing and carries on its short leg a rack guide adapted to embrace the rack gear so that, as the long leg of the lever is moved, the guide moves the rack to a position at which the rack meshes with the spur.
Abstract:
Described herein is a door assembly that includes a flexible panel of flexible plate material which is guided in channels between a closed position to an opened position; the flexible panel assuming a substantially horizontal position in the open position and thereby increases the height clearance in the door opening.
Abstract:
An opening-closing mechanism for a hinged panel or sectional overhead garage door which is located laterally along the top door panel and has an integrally associated electric motor and speed reduction drive component located mediate of and for a direct reaction with opposed vertical and horizontal gear and roller guide tracks having a specific curvature in the area of transition movement of door panels from vertical to horizontal.
